Liver transplantation is a life-saving medical procedure for individuals suffering from end-stage liver disease or acute liver failure. It involves replacing a diseased liver with a healthy liver from a donor. As one of the most complex surgical procedures, it requires a multidisciplinary approach and careful consideration of symptoms of liver failure requiring a transplant, causes, and treatment options.

Understanding the Liver and Its Functions

The liver is the largest internal organ and plays a crucial role in maintaining overall health. It performs a wide array of functions, including:

  1. Detoxification: Filtering toxins and harmful substances from the blood.
  2. Bile Production: Aiding in the digestion and absorption of fats and fat-soluble vitamins.
  3. Metabolism: Processing nutrients, medications, and hormones.
  4. Storage: Storing glycogen, vitamins, and minerals for energy regulation.
  5. Protein Synthesis: Producing proteins essential for blood clotting and other bodily functions.

Given its importance, any significant damage to the liver can have severe health consequences.


Symptoms Indicating Liver Dysfunction

What are the symptoms of liver failure requiring a transplant? These symptoms vary depending on the severity and underlying cause of the disease. Early recognition of these symptoms can facilitate timely intervention:

  1. Jaundice: Yellowing of the skin and eyes due to the buildup of bilirubin.
  2. Fatigue: Persistent tiredness and lack of energy.
  3. Abdominal Pain and Swelling: Often caused by fluid accumulation (ascites) or liver enlargement.
  4. Nausea and Vomiting: Common signs of liver distress.
  5. Dark Urine and Pale Stools: Indicative of bile flow obstruction in liver dysfunction.
  6. Itchy Skin: Due to the accumulation of bile salts.
  7. Bruising and Bleeding: A result of impaired clotting factor production.
  8. Cognitive Issues: Confusion, memory problems, and difficulty concentrating (hepatic encephalopathy).

Causes of Liver Disease Leading to Transplantation

Liver transplantation becomes necessary when the liver is unable to perform its functions adequately. The causes of liver disease that lead to transplantation can be broadly categorized into chronic and acute conditions.

Chronic Liver Diseases:
  1. Cirrhosis:
  • A leading cause of liver transplantation, cirrhosis involves irreversible scarring of the liver tissue.
  • Common causes include chronic hepatitis C, alcohol-related liver disease, and nonalcoholic fatty liver disease (NAFLD).

Nonalcoholic Steatohepatitis (NASH):

A severe form of NAFLD associated with inflammation and liver damage.

Hepatitis B and C:

Chronic viral infections that can lead to progressive liver damage, cirrhosis, and liver cancer.

Primary Biliary Cholangitis (PBC):

An autoimmune condition causing destruction of the bile ducts within the liver.

Primary Sclerosing Cholangitis (PSC):

A chronic disease affecting the bile ducts, leading to scarring and liver failure.

Genetic Disorders:

Conditions such as Wilson’s disease (copper accumulation) and hemochromatosis (iron overload) can lead to liver damage.

Acute Liver Failure:
  1. Drug-Induced Liver Injury (DILI):
  • Overdose of medications like acetaminophen or adverse reactions to prescription drugs.
  1. Viral Hepatitis:
  • Acute infections, particularly hepatitis A, B, or E, can lead to sudden liver failure.
  1. Toxins:
  • Ingestion of toxic substances, such as poisonous mushrooms or industrial chemicals.
  1. Autoimmune Hepatitis:
  • An overactive immune response attacking the liver cells.

Evaluation for Liver Transplantation

Patients being evaluated for liver transplantation undergo a rigorous assessment process to determine their eligibility and prioritize them on the waiting list.

MELD and PELD Scores:
  • The Model for End-Stage Liver Disease (MELD) score is used for adults to assess the severity of liver disease and predict the risk of mortality.
  • The Pediatric End-Stage Liver Disease (PELD) score is used for children.
Diagnostic Tests:
  • Imaging Studies: Ultrasound, CT scans, and MRI to evaluate liver structure and blood flow.
  • Liver Biopsy: Examining liver tissue to determine the extent of damage.
  • Laboratory Tests: Measuring liver function, kidney function, and clotting ability.
Psychosocial Evaluation:
  • Assessing the patient’s mental health, social support system, and ability to adhere to post-transplant care.

The Liver Transplant Procedure

Liver transplantation involves several critical stages:

  1. Pre-Transplant Preparation:
  • Ensuring the patient is in optimal health to undergo surgery.
  • Arranging for a suitable donor, which may be a deceased or living donor.
  1. Surgical Procedure:
  • Removal of the diseased liver (hepatectomy).
  • Implantation of the donor liver and reconnection of blood vessels and bile ducts.
  • The surgery typically lasts 6-12 hours.
  1. Post-Operative Care:
  • Monitoring in the intensive care unit (ICU) to prevent complications.
  • Administration of immunosuppressive medications to prevent organ rejection.

Types of Liver Donors

  1. Deceased Donors:
  • Organs obtained from individuals who have been declared brain dead.
  1. Living Donors:
  • A portion of the liver is donated by a living individual, often a family member.
  • The liver’s regenerative ability allows both the donor’s and recipient’s livers to grow back to full size.

Risks and Complications

While liver transplantation is a highly successful procedure, it carries certain risks:

  1. Surgical Complications:
  • Bleeding, infections, or bile duct complications.
  1. Rejection:
  • The immune system may attack the transplanted liver, requiring adjustments in immunosuppressive therapy.
  1. Recurrence of Disease:
  • Underlying conditions like hepatitis C may recur in the transplanted liver.
  1. Side Effects of Medications:
  • Immunosuppressants can cause kidney damage, high blood pressure, and increased infection risk.

Long-Term Care and Recovery

Successful recovery from liver transplantation requires lifelong commitment to medical care and lifestyle adjustments:

  1. Medication Adherence:
  • Strict adherence to immunosuppressive therapy to prevent rejection.
  1. Regular Follow-Ups:
  • Frequent monitoring of liver function and overall health.
  1. Lifestyle Changes:
  • Avoiding alcohol and maintaining a healthy diet.
  • Engaging in regular physical activity to promote overall well-being.
  1. Emotional Support:
  • Counseling and support groups can help patients cope with the challenges of post-transplant life.

Advances in Liver Transplantation

Ongoing research and technological advancements have improved the outcomes of liver transplantation:

  1. Improved Immunosuppressive Regimens:
  • Reducing rejection rates and minimizing side effects.
  1. Machine Perfusion:
  • Preserving donor livers using advanced perfusion techniques.
  1. Stem Cell Therapy:
  • Exploring the potential of regenerative medicine in liver transplantation.
  1. Minimally Invasive Techniques:
  • Reducing surgical risks and enhancing recovery.
  1. Artificial Liver Support Devices:
  • Bridging the gap for patients awaiting transplantation.
  1. Expanded Donor Criteria:
  • Utilizing organs from older donors or those with certain medical conditions.

Ethical and Cultural Considerations

Liver transplantation raises various ethical and cultural questions:

  1. Organ Allocation:
  • Balancing fairness and urgency in distributing available livers.
  1. Cultural Beliefs:
  • Addressing religious and cultural concerns regarding organ donation.
  1. Informed Consent:
  • Ensuring that donors and recipients are fully informed about risks and benefits.
